The color #4E5781 is a blue that can be used in various design contexts. This color has RGB values of 78, 87, 129 and HSL values of 229°, 25%, 41%.

Complementary Colors for #4E5781

The complementary color for #4E5781 is #83794E. These colors sit opposite each other on the color wheel and create a striking visual contrast when used together.

Analogous Colors for #4E5781

The analogous colors for #4E5781 are #4E7283 and #5F4E83. These three colors sit next to each other on the color wheel, creating a natural and harmonious color combination.

Triadic Colors for #4E5781

The triadic colors for #4E5781 are #834E58 and #58834E. These three colors are evenly spaced around the color wheel, offering a vibrant and balanced color combination.

Shades of #4E5781

These are the darker variations of #4E5781. Shades are created by adding black to the original color, like #3E4667 and #2F344D. This progression shows how #4E5781 darkens from left to right, creating deeper variations of the original color.

Tints of #4E5781

Tints are created by adding white to the original color, like #71799A and #959AB3. This progression shows how #4E5781. lightens from left to right, creating softer variations of the original color.
